Output 89e76352540d319c8d8c3ef8ab81b6cae74f92f4fabbd155d7b11f51b8050295:0

value
30146415
script pubkey
OP_HASH160 OP_PUSHBYTES_20 464c56170fd056da5e2a0d90b2734f0b0b512002 OP_EQUAL
address
MEJryoAKCvYbwtkbMrFDV9D1UTXdWUco8K
transaction
89e76352540d319c8d8c3ef8ab81b6cae74f92f4fabbd155d7b11f51b8050295
spent
true